Video footage from the incident shows a young man pouring what appears to be gasoline into a worn VAZ-2106 and then igniting the contents of the fuel-soaked engine bay. The resulting flame enveloped the front portion of the sedan, and as the fire intensified, a number of other vehicles in the area began to move in what some viewers described as a deliberate drift around the burning car. Firefighters who arrived at the scene acted to slow and ultimately extinguish the blaze, focusing on preventing spread to nearby vehicles and minimizing smoke accumulation in the parking lot. Police officers followed soon after, documenting the scene, interviewing witnesses, and coordinating with emergency responders to secure the area. The regional Ministry of Emergency Situations provided a brief update, noting that the blaze consumed a small area, approximately four square meters, before responders declared the fire extinguished at 22:55. In their communications, officials attributed the cause to an electrical short circuit, a term they used to describe the chain of events that led to the ignition.
